Output 59dd8a68e97d48fcf44a07ee1dfbf3432b7cc66280fff085d2a46c1048103016:1

value
16678938
script pubkey
OP_0 OP_PUSHBYTES_20 9c70a6c2870f8125dacfd99a52425a697f9b7a6c
address
ltc1qn3c2ds58p7qjtkk0mxd9ysj6d9lek7nvqf2q6t
transaction
59dd8a68e97d48fcf44a07ee1dfbf3432b7cc66280fff085d2a46c1048103016
spent
true